DHA Exam Fees, Syllabus & Exam Pattern For Nurses

Dubai Health Authority (DHA) regulates healthcare provision in Dubai, UAE. The DHA licensure exam is required for doctors, nurses, pharmacists, and other allied health professionals who need to work in Dubai. The DHA exam has two main parts: a written test and an oral assessment. The written test is done on a computer and includes multiple-choice questions about different medical topics. The oral assessment checks practical skills and how well candidates can communicate with patients. To get a license from the Dubai Health Authority, candidates must pass the DHA exam.

Details of the DHA Exams For Nurses (Computer-Based Testing (CBT))

DHA Exam for Nurses is a professional licensing assessment conducted by the Dubai Health Authority to ensure that nursing and midwifery professionals meet the required standards to work in Dubai’s healthcare sector. The exam evaluates a candidate’s knowledge, clinical skills, and competency in delivering safe and effective patient care. 

The DHA exam for Nurses is divided into four main categories: Registered Nurse, Assistant Nurse, Assistant Midwife, and Registered Midwife. Each with specific eligibility criteria and a scope of practice. Passing the DHA exam is a mandatory step for nurses and midwives to obtain a professional license and legally practice in Dubai.

1. Registered Nurse

Registered Nurses play a vital role in delivering high-quality patient care across hospitals, clinics, and healthcare centres. Their responsibilities include assessing patient health, administering medications, coordinating with doctors, and providing education to patients and families. Those aiming to work in Dubai must clear the DHA Registered Nurse Exam. 

Detail Information

Duration

3 Hrs

No. of Questions

150

Code

RNT0312

Exam Fee

USD 240

Pass Score

50%

Exam Coverage

  • Unit Management & Leadership Fundamentals
  • Maternal–Child Nursing
  • Adult Nursing
 

2. Assistant Nurse

Assistant Nurses support senior nursing staff in daily healthcare operations. They assist with patient hygiene, basic medical procedures, monitoring vital signs, and preparing medical equipment.

Detail Information

Duration

3 Hrs

No. of Questions

150

Code

ARN5061

Pass Score

45%

Exam Fee

USD 240

Exam Coverage

  • Unit Management & Leadership Fundamentals
  • Maternal–Child Nursing
  • Adult Nursing

 

3. Assistant Midwife

Assistant Midwives in Dubai provide crucial support during pregnancy, childbirth, and postpartum recovery. To qualify, candidates must pass the DHA Assistant Midwife Exam. Here’s the exam details;

Detail Information

Duration

3 Hrs

No. of Questions

150

Code

MID5101

Pass Score

45%

Exam Fee

USD 240

Exam Coverage

  • Antenatal Care
  • Intrapartum Care
  • Ethics and Legal Issues Antepartum Care
  • Postpartum Care
  • Newborn Care
  • Gynaecological Care
  • Pharmacology in Midwifery
  • Counselling and Education

 

4. Registered Midwife

Registered Midwives are professionals who oversee maternity care from pregnancy to postpartum. To get employed in Dubai’s healthcare sector, they must pass the DHA Registered Midwife Exam and get a license. Here are the DHA Registered Midwife exam details;

Detail Information

Duration

3 Hrs

No. of Questions

150

Code

MID5102

Pass Score

50%

Exam Fee

USD 240

Exam Coverage

  • Antenatal Care
  • Intrapartum Care
  • Ethics and Legal Issues Antepartum Care
  • Postpartum Care
  • Newborn Care
  • Gynaecological Care
  • Pharmacology in Midwifery
  • Counselling and Education

 

DHA Exam Oral Assessment for Nurses 

The DHA oral assessment is an interview with the Dubai Health Authority (DHA) to evaluate a healthcare professional's practical and professional skills, including theoretical knowledge, problem-solving, communication, and ethical conduct. 

Is Oral Assessment Mandatory for Nurses?

No, DHA Oral Assessment is not always required. DHA may waive it if a candidate's credentials and experience are deemed sufficient. If an assessment is required, candidates are invited after conditionally approving their application, and the assessment typically involves scenarios or questions testing various competencies within a 15-30 minute timeframe.

Prerequisites

Obtain a conditional approval following DHA review of the services 'Register Professional' or 'Add/Upgrade Professional Registration'.

Approximate DHA Oral Assessment Cost for Nurses and Midwives

Normal Oral Assessment Fees

AED 250

Urgent Oral Assessment Fees

AED 2000

 

DHA Exam Fees For Nurses

Candidates taking the DHA nursing examinations are subject to paying an exam fee that may differ based on the nature of their exam and the category they belong to. Here is an outline of DHA examination fees:

  • Registered Nurse (RN) Exam Fee: AED 2100 (approximately $570)
  • Practical Nurse (PN) Exam Fee: AED 1600 (approximately $435)
  • Midwife (MW) Exam Fee: AED 1600 (approximately $435)

Notably, fees may change at any time, and candidates should consult the DHA website to learn about any fee structure changes

DHA Exam Syllabus For Nurses

The DHA Exam Syllabus for Nurses consists of the following topics.  

  • Fundamentals of Nursing -25%
  • Pediatric Nursing -18%
  • Adult Nursing -20%
  • Maternal -15%
  • Unit Management and Leadership-22%

The DHA nursing exam syllabus aims to assess candidates' knowledge and abilities across several aspects of nursing practice. Topics that comprise its scope of examination include:

  • Nursing Foundations: This field presents the fundamental concepts and principles relating to nursing practice, such as patient assessment, vital signs monitoring, infection control strategies, and medication administration.
  • Medical-Surgical Nursing: This domain addresses patient care for medical and surgical conditions such as respiratory, cardiovascular, digestive tract, or musculoskeletal. 
  • Pediatric Nursing: This field encompasses the care of infants, children, and adolescents from infancy through adolescence. Topics addressed herein include growth and development issues as well as common pediatric illnesses and pediatric nursing interventions.
  • Obstetric and Gynecological Nursing: This section of nursing addresses the care of pregnant women throughout gestation. Prenatal, intrapartum, and postpartum care is included here as well. It also covers topics on women's health conditions related to gynecological issues and women's wellness.
  • Community Health Nursing: This subject examines the role that nurses can play in improving and maintaining individual, family, and community health through topics like health promotion, disease prevention, and community health assessment.

Exam Preparation Tips For Nurses

To pass the DHA nursing examination successfully, candidates should heed these tips:

  • Understand Your Exam Syllabus:Become acquainted with each section of the syllabus by familiarizing yourself with the topics and concepts covered.
  • Draft a Study Plan:Set aside your study time in accordance with each topic's weightage in your exam and allocate extra hours where needed if you feel less sure in an area.
  • Utilize Reliable Study Materials:When studying any subject matter, reliable nursing textbooks, online resources and practice exams will enhance your comprehension.
  • Solve Sample Questions:Practicing sample questions to develop time management and test-taking abilities, as well as pinpoint areas needing further study, is an invaluable way of honing these essential skills.
  • Join Study Groups Or Online Forums: Working alongside fellow nursing candidates will allow you to discuss difficult concepts, share study materials and gain a variety of viewpoints on various nursing-related issues.
  • Conduct Mock Exams: Mock exams provide the ideal way to simulate exam conditions, gauge your preparedness, and identify areas requiring improvement.
